Comprehending Designated Agents
A registered agent is an crucial component of any business organization, such as an LLC or corporation. This individual or entity serves as the official point of contact for receiving legal documents, government correspondence, and other important notifications. By designating a registered agent, organizations ensure that they have a reliable way to stay informed about their legal responsibilities and compliance obligations.
The role of a registered agent goes beyond merely receiving papers. They are responsible for maintaining a registered office and being accessible during typical business hours to receive documents. This service can be beneficial for business owners who operate out of home offices or who travel frequently, as it provides a level of confidentiality and ensures that key documents are not missed.
Adherence with legal requirements is critical, and having a designated registered agent helps organizations meet these obligations. Failure to keep a registered agent can result in consequences, legal complications, or even loss of good standing. As such, understanding the importance and responsibilities of a registered agent allows business owners to make educated decisions about the optimal designated agent service for their needs.

Price of Agent Services
When evaluating a registered agent, it's important to consider the complete expense involved. Registered agent pricing can vary widely based on the services provided, the prestige of the agent, and whether the agent works within your region or nationwide. Typically, basic registered agent services can range from $$50 to $$300 per year. This cost generally encompasses the required compliance obligations, such as get legal documents and making sure they are sent to your business in a swift manner.
For LLCs and companies looking for additional services, it's advantageous to explore alternatives that offer additional features. Higher-tier registered agent services may provide benefits like compliance reminders, document handling solutions, and access to legal advice. Fees for these high-end services can be upwards of $500 dollars per year but may ultimately save businesses effort in the long run by steering clear of missed filings and charges.

Compliance Essentials and Adherence
Every business entity, be it an LLC or a corporation, has to adhere to particular legal obligations when it comes to registered agents. Numerous states oblige that a company appoint a registered agent to receive legal documents and various official communications on behalf of the business. This agent or firm must have a physical address within the state of operations and be accessible during business hours. Failing to comply with these required obligations can lead to penalties, including legal dissolution of the business.

Benefits of Using a Registered Agent
Using a registered agent provides essential privacy protection for business owners. By appointing a registered agent, individuals can stop personal information from becoming part of the public record. When a registered agent obtains court documents on behalf of a company, they make sure that confidential data, such as home addresses, remains confidential. This added layer of privacy is notably beneficial for self-employed individuals and entrepreneurs who may not want their private information publicly accessible.
